Understanding VA Disability Payments

VA disability payments are benefits provided to veterans who are suffering from disabilities connected to their military service. These payments can help cover living expenses and medical costs, offering crucial financial support to those who have served the nation.

SSDI Overview

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I) is a federal program that provides financial assistance to individuals who are unable to work due to a disability. Understanding how SSDI works, including eligibility requirements and benefits calculation, is essential for applicants seeking support.

FAQs

What is the difference between VA disability and SSDI?

VA disability is a benefit for veterans with service-related injuries or illnesses, while SSDI is for individuals with disabilities that prevent them from working, regardless of military service.

How can I check the status of my SSDI payment?

You can check the status of your SSDI payment through the Social Security Administration’s website or by calling their customer service line.

When are VA disability payments typically issued?

VA disability payments are usually issued on the first of each month, but specific dates may vary based on holidays or weekends.

Will my SSDI benefits change over time?

Yes, SSDI benefits can change due to cost-of-living adjustments (COLA) and any changes in your disability status or work ability. It is important to stay informed about these updates.
